Rainbow Heights combines convenience and competitive prices
Rainbow Heights is a rapidly revitalizing area of eastside Tampa, attracting buyers looking for quick commuting and competitive home prices. “It’s an up-and-coming neighborhood, with a mix of older and new construction homes. And the traffic’s not bad in that particular area,” says Florida’s A Team Realtor Stephanie Riggins, who has nearly 15 years of experience. Downtown, the Ybor City historic district and attractions like Busch Gardens are all located within about a 6-mile radius of Rainbow Heights. Even at the height of rush hour traffic, Riggins says they’re all about a 30-minute drive away. “It’s centrally located in terms of east Tampa,” agrees Jenn Cook, a Coastal Properties Group Realtor with over 20 years of experience. “It’s a true commuter, bedroom community, where you can pretty much get to jobs and shopping and restaurants within minutes,” Cook adds.

Cottages built since 1960 sell for under the Tampa median
Many of these Craftsman and Spanish-inspired Minimal Traditional cottages were built between the 1960s and early 2000s, and rarely reach the market. “A lot of the original owners have stayed here and continue to stay here,” Cook says. “They’re not motivated to leave. But there are some investors coming in and knocking down houses and building new.” Prices range from $90,000 to about $200,000 for older, less updated properties, while freshly renovated homes and new builds typically sell for between $200,000 and $355,000. “It’s on the low end for the city,” Riggins says. Tampa’s median single-family home price is around $480,000.

Shopping and dining on U.S. Route 41, 22nd Street and in Ybor City
The U.S. Route 41 and 22nd Street commercial corridors are lined with retailers like Ross and DD’s Discounts, beauty supply shops, convenience stores and more. Sanwa Farmer’s Market, a small regional chain known for multicultural goods and multilingual staff, is nearby. Publix is around the corner. Casual mom-and-pop eateries like Nick’s Gyros & Subs and Hector’s Mexican Food surround the market. For upscale dining, boutiques and vintage shops, Cook says locals head downtown or to Ybor City, a historic district about 10 minutes away. It’s home to the oldest eatery in Florida, Columbia Restaurant, which opened in 1905 and sprawls along an entire city block.

Hillsborough County high school offers STEM magnet programs
Potter Elementary and Sligh Middle receive C grades from Niche. Middleton High gets an A-minus. The high school, built in 2002 for $46.5 million, is known as Hillsborough’s most technologically advanced. The STEM-focused school offers magnet programs in engineering, biomedicine/biotechnology, cyber security and computer game design.

Indoor and outdoor recreation within about a mile of Rainbow Heights
A few blocks north, Fair Oaks Park has a community center and a playground. Osborne Pond is nearby, circled by the Clarence Fort Freedom Trail, a boardwalk path named in honor of a local civil rights leader. Cyrus Greene Pool is open year-round in the neighborhood next door. The Jackson Heights NFL YET Center, part of an initiative to provide activities and programs to kids in underserved communities, is also close by. The rec center has a playground, indoor and outdoor sports facilities and a computer lab, which hosts regular online learning days.

Major highways, HART bus stops put Tampa metro in reach
U.S. Routes 41 and 92, as well as Interstates 4 and 275 connect around the Tampa metro, but residents can avoid major highways when heading downtown. Taking M.L.K Jr. Boulevard and Nebraska Avenue is usually quicker; the drive only takes about 15 minutes without traffic. Hillsborough County Regional Transit Authority, or HART, buses serve the neighborhood, picking up from stops on Osborne Avenue and 34th Street. Several routes run to destinations like Tampa General Hospital and Tampa International Airport. By car, both the hospital and airport are less than 30 minutes away, though drive-time increases during rush hour. The CAP Index crime score for Rainbow Heights is 5 out of 10, above the national median of 4.

On average, homes in Rainbow Heights, Tampa sell after 81 days on the market compared to the national average of 52 days. The median sale price for homes in Rainbow Heights, Tampa over the last 12 months is $249,000, down 16% from the median home sale price over the previous 12 months.
